This 2-pack of Fred Door Slam Stoppers in Pure White V2 is designed for parents and caregivers seeking to protect children's fingers from painful door slams and prevent accidental lock-ins. The primary benefit is enhanced child safety, offering peace of mind by mitigating common household hazards. A key consideration is that these stoppers are designed for specific door types and thicknesses, and may not fit all doors. Key features include versatile top or side placement and a durable design.

FAQs

How many door stoppers come in a pack?

This product is a 2-pack, meaning you receive two door slam stoppers.

Can these stoppers be used on exterior doors?

These stoppers are primarily designed for interior doors and may not be suitable for exterior doors due to weatherproofing and security requirements.

What material are the door stoppers made of?

The stoppers are made from a durable material designed to cushion door impacts and prevent pinching.

How do I clean the door stoppers?

You can wipe them clean with a damp cloth and mild soap. Allow them to air dry completely before use.

Can this product be used on doors that slide?

No, these door slam stoppers are designed for hinged doors and not for sliding doors.

Will these stoppers damage my door?

When used correctly on standard doors, they are designed not to cause damage. Avoid forcing them onto door edges that are too thick.

Troubleshooting

Stopper is too loose and falls off.

Ensure the stopper is pushed on as far as possible. If the door gap is too large, this product may not provide a secure fit.

Stopper does not prevent the door from closing fully.

Verify the stopper is placed correctly on the edge and that there is a small gap between the door and the frame for the stopper to compress into.

Stopper leaves marks on the door.

Clean the door surface and the stopper. Ensure the stopper is not being forced onto a door edge that is too thick. Test on an inconspicuous area if concerned.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up:

  1. Determine the desired placement: either on the top edge or the side edge of the door.
  2. Gently slide the stopper onto the door edge. Ensure it is snug but not forced.
  3. Test the door's closing action to confirm the stopper is effectively preventing full closure and slams.

Compatibility:

  • Designed to fit most standard interior doors.
  • Effectiveness may vary based on the gap between the door and the frame when closed. It works best when there is a small gap for the stopper to compress into.
  • Not intended for exterior doors or doors requiring a tight seal.

Care:

  • Wipe clean with a damp cloth and mild soap if necessary.
  • Allow to air dry completely before reattaching.
  •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ners, as this may damage the material.
